The meaning of the word "Gender" in English


Gender n. : Kind; sort.

Gender n. : Sex, male or female.

Gender n. : A classification of nouns, primarily according to sex; and secondarily according to some fancied or imputed quality associated with sex.

Gender n. : To beget; to engender.

Gender v. i. : To copulate; to breed.
